💡
原文英文,约500词,阅读约需2分钟。
📝
内容提要
Svelte最新版本引入了“附件”功能,增强了DOM交互性。附件取代了Svelte Actions,允许在组件或DOM元素挂载时运行代码,并可与第三方库结合使用。此功能支持复杂行为,如剪贴板操作和动画,提升了开发灵活性。
🎯
关键要点
-
Svelte最新版本引入了“附件”功能,增强了DOM交互性。
-
附件取代了Svelte Actions,允许在组件或DOM元素挂载时运行代码。
-
附件可以与第三方库结合使用,支持复杂行为,如剪贴板操作和动画。
-
附件在依赖于响应值时会在这些值变化时重新运行。
-
附件可以在Svelte组件上设置,而Svelte Actions只能在DOM元素上声明。
-
附件可以封装行为,与其他UI框架的钩子类似。
-
开发者可以在Svelte playground中实验示例。
-
开发者被邀请阅读完整文档以获取详细示例和解释。
❓
延伸问答
Svelte的附件功能有什么作用?
Svelte的附件功能增强了DOM的交互性和响应性,允许在组件或DOM元素挂载时运行代码。
附件功能如何替代Svelte Actions?
附件功能取代了Svelte Actions,支持在Svelte组件上设置,而Svelte Actions只能在DOM元素上声明。
附件功能支持哪些复杂行为?
附件功能支持剪贴板操作、动画、点击外部元素捕获等复杂行为。
如何在Svelte中使用附件功能?
开发者可以在Svelte playground中实验示例,并在组件或DOM元素上设置附件。
附件功能如何与第三方库结合使用?
附件可以与需要目标DOM元素的第三方库结合使用,提供更灵活的功能。
开发者如何获取附件功能的详细信息?
开发者可以阅读完整文档以获取详细示例和解释,了解附件功能的使用。
➡️